Author: wiedmann@mailserv.zdv.uni-tuebingen.de Uploader: wiedmann@mailserv.zdv.uni-tuebingen.de Type: dev/misc TITLE FlexCat - The flexible catalog generator VERSION 1.5; see CHANGES below AUTHOR Jochen Wiedmann E-Mail: wiedmann@mailserv.zdv.uni-tuebingen.de DESCRIPTION FlexCat creates catalogs and the source to handle them. The difference between FlexCat and KitCat, CatComp and some others is, that FlexCat is designed to produce any source you want: Any programming language, any individual needs should be satisfied. However, FlexCat is not more difficult to use. This sounds like a contradiction. FlexCat's solution is to use template files, the so called "source descriptions". Ready to use examples for Assembler, C, C++, E, Oberon and Modula-2 are distributed, additionally an example for supporting catalogs on Workbench 2.0. Any other examples are welcome.
